About

Cuba-Saint Vincent and the Grenadines Trade: In 2023, Cuba exported $4.21k to Saint Vincent and the Grenadines. The main products that Cuba exported to Saint Vincent and the Grenadines were Rolled Tobacco ($3.41k), Hard Liquor ($515), and Iron Fasteners ($282). Over the past 5 years the exports of Cuba to Saint Vincent and the Grenadines have decreased at an annualized rate of 24%, from $16.6k in 2018 to $4.21k in 2023.

In 2023, Cuba did not export any services to Saint Vincent and the Grenadines.

Saint Vincent and the Grenadines-Cuba In N/A,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ines did not export any products to Cuba.

In 2023,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ines did not export any services to Cuba.

Comparison In 2023,  Cuba ranked 82 in the Economic Complexity Index (ECI -0.42),  and 159 in total exports ($1.05B). That same year,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ines ranked 200 in total exports ($64.2M), and does not have data regarding Economic Complexity Index.
